Blood Pressure and Belly Fat: How They're Connected

A waist measurement isn't just about how clothes fit. It's one of the more practical windows we have into a type of fat that behaves very differently from the rest.

Quick answer: Abdominal fat, particularly visceral fat stored around internal organs, is associated with higher blood pressure through several proposed pathways, including inflammation, insulin resistance, and effects on hormones that regulate blood vessel tone and fluid balance. Waist circumference is used as a practical proxy for visceral fat because direct measurement requires imaging, and research shows it performs reasonably well, though imperfectly, at flagging this risk.

Not all body fat behaves the same way

Subcutaneous fat, the fat just under the skin, and visceral fat, the fat stored around abdominal organs, are metabolically different tissues. Visceral fat is more hormonally and inflammatorily active, and its expansion has been linked to a wider set of metabolic disruptions than subcutaneous fat carries on its own. This is a big part of why two people can have the same body weight but very different metabolic risk, depending on where that weight is carried.

This distinction is also why waist circumference, rather than body weight or BMI alone, became one of the five official metabolic syndrome criteria. An increased waist circumference is considered the form of excess weight most strongly tied to metabolic syndrome, more so than overall body size.

What's believed to connect visceral fat to blood pressure

Research describes several plausible, overlapping pathways. Expanding visceral fat tissue recruits immune cells called macrophages, which take on an inflammatory role and release cytokines, signaling molecules that can interfere with normal insulin signaling and contribute to insulin resistance. Insulin resistance itself is separately associated with blood pressure changes through effects on kidney sodium handling and the sympathetic nervous system, mechanisms that connect back to the same territory covered elsewhere in this cluster.

Visceral fat is also a hormonally active tissue, producing signaling molecules called adipokines that can influence blood vessel function, inflammation, and the renin-angiotensin system, the hormone pathway involved in regulating blood pressure and fluid balance. Researchers describe visceral obesity as both a marker of an already-disrupted metabolic state and, separately, as a potential contributor to further metabolic disruption, which is a more careful way of saying the relationship likely runs in more than one direction.

Why waist circumference is used as the practical stand-in

Directly measuring visceral fat requires imaging, such as a CT scan, which isn't practical for routine screening. Waist circumference is used instead because it correlates reasonably well with visceral fat and with metabolic risk, even though it isn't a perfect substitute. Research comparing waist circumference with direct visceral fat measurement has found the two perform comparably for flagging metabolic risk factors including blood pressure, though the exact relationship can vary somewhat by sex, age, and population.

This is why a tape measure, imprecise as it might feel compared with a scan, remains a genuinely useful clinical tool rather than an outdated shortcut.

What one number can and can't tell you

A larger waist circumference is a reason to look more closely at your broader metabolic picture, not a diagnosis on its own. It doesn't tell you your blood pressure, your insulin sensitivity, or your triglycerides; it's a practical signal that those numbers are worth checking together rather than in isolation.

The reverse is also true. A smaller waist circumference doesn't rule out elevated blood pressure or insulin resistance, particularly since visceral fat distribution and its associated risks can vary by individual factors including genetics, age, and ethnicity, and some people carry meaningful visceral fat without a dramatically elevated waist measurement.

What this means practically

Measure your waist circumference correctly and consistently, at the level of the navel, rather than wherever pants happen to sit, to make the number comparable over time.

Read your waist measurement alongside your blood pressure, triglycerides, HDL, and fasting glucose, since the pattern across all five is more informative than any single number.

Don't treat waist circumference as a verdict on willpower or health status; it's one imperfect proxy for a specific type of fat tissue, not a complete health assessment.

If your waist circumference and blood pressure are both drifting in the wrong direction, that's a reasonable prompt to discuss your broader metabolic risk with a clinician rather than addressing either number alone.

Frequently asked questions

Does losing belly fat lower blood pressure?

Weight and fat distribution changes are commonly discussed as one factor that may influence blood pressure, among several others including sodium intake, activity, and medication. Individual results vary, and this isn't a guaranteed or immediate effect.

Can I have high blood pressure without a large waist?

Yes. Waist circumference is one of several metabolic syndrome criteria and one useful signal, not a requirement. Blood pressure can be elevated for reasons unrelated to abdominal fat, including genetics, kidney function, other medical conditions, and medications.

Is waist circumference more useful than BMI?

For assessing this specific type of risk, many researchers consider waist circumference more informative than BMI alone, since BMI doesn't distinguish where fat is stored. Neither measurement replaces direct testing of blood pressure, lipids, and glucose.

Where exactly should I measure my waist?

Standard practice measures at the level of the navel, with the tape snug but not compressing the skin, typically after a normal exhale. Measuring in the same way each time makes your own trend more meaningful than any single measurement.

Is visceral fat the same as belly fat you can pinch?

No. The fat you can pinch is mostly subcutaneous fat, just under the skin. Visceral fat sits deeper, around the internal organs, and isn't something you can directly feel or measure by hand.
